Damson belongs to the family Rosaceae and Citrullus Lanatus belongs to the family Cucurbitaceae.

Also, when you compare Damson and Citrullus Lanatus, other factors should also be taken into considerations like order, subfamilies, tribe, clade etc. First plant's genus is Prunus and other plant's genus is Citrullus. Damson tribe is Not Available and Citrullus Lanatus tribe is Benincaseae. Damson clade is Angiosperms, Eudicots and Rosids and order is Rosales whereas Citrullus Lanatus clade is Angiosperms, Eudicots and Rosids and order is Cucurbitales. Every plant have subfamilies. Damson subfamilies are, Amygdaloideae and Citrullus Lanatus subfamilies are Cucurbitoideae.
